The latest officially reported population of Malaysia was 35,557,673 in 2024 vs 17,695 people in Palau in 2024.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Malaysia's population is 36,512,221 people compared to 17,629 in Palau.

Population statistics:

  • Malaysia's population is 2,071 times bigger than Palau's.
  • Malaysia is ranked the 45th most populous country in the world, while Palau is the 194th.
  • The countries together account for 0.44% of the world: 0.44% for Malaysia vs 0.0002% for Palau.
  • For the last 10 years, Malaysia has had an average growth rate of +1.5% per year vs +0.02% in Palau.
  • Since 2006, the population of Malaysia has increased from 26.4M people to 36.5M (38.2% growth), while Palau has declined from 19.6K to 17.6K (10% decline).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Malaysia increased by 5,371,776 people (a 20.3% growth), while Palau lost 1,796 people (a 9.17% decline).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Malaysia gained 4,722,536 people (a 14.9% growth), while Palau's population decreased by 168 people (a 0.94% decline).

Malaysia was ranked 44th most populous country in 2006 and is 45th in 2026. Palau was ranked 194th in 2006 and still ranked 194th now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Malaysia's population will grow by 21.7% to 44,445,677 people with a rank change from 45th to 49th. The population of Palau will decrease by 11.7% to 15,562 people and rank change from 194th to 195th.

Malaysia is projected to reach its peak in 2073 at 46.7M people, while Palau's population already peaked in 2004 at 19.8K people and is projected to decrease to 11.2K people by 2100.

Over the last 10 years, 61.7% of the population change in Malaysia is from natural causes (a gain of 3,029,648 people) and 38.3% is from migration (a gain of 1,882,159 people). In Palau 53.8% is from natural causes (a gain of 264 people) and 46.2% is from migration (a loss of 227 people).

As of 2024, 3,806,514 residents or 10.7% of the population were not native-born in Malaysia, compared to 5,212 people or 29.5% in Palau.
